GPT Infraprojects’ Growth Analyzed
GPT Infraprojects saw a positive movement, increasing by 5.98% to reach Rs 113.45. This jump came after the company announced a significant order from the Municipal Corporation of Greater Mumbai (MCGM). The order, valued at Rs 1,804.48 crore, involves building a new flyover in Mumbai’s eastern suburbs.

Company Background
GPT Infraprojects is the main company within the GPT Group, a well-known infrastructure business. They are based in Kolkata and are involved in building important projects, mainly large bridges and railway overpasses (ROBs).
The Mumbai Project
The new flyover project is a key part of Mumbai’s infrastructure development. Construction will connect the areas of Kurla and Ghatkopar, easing traffic flow. The project is slated to take 36 months to complete, excluding periods of heavy rainfall.
Financial Performance
GPT Infraprojects reported strong financial results in Q2 FY26. Their net profit increased by 23.65% to Rs 21.80 crore compared to the previous year. However, overall revenue decreased by 3.07% to Rs 278.67 crore.
